Nvidia launches GeForce GTX 800M mobile GPUs with Battery Boast feature

Nvidia has just announced their latest offering for laptops in the form of the GeForce GTX 800M GPU family, which promises to be faster and more efficient than its predecessors. The new king of the hill would be the GTX 880M GPU, probably the most powerful mobile GPU in the world with its 28nm Kepler microarchitecture. Kepler also forms the basis of Nvidia’s most powerful desktop GPUs.

Samsung unveils Galaxy S5 smartphone

A week ago, we reported on a leaked photo of the retail packaging for Samsung’s latest flagship product, the Galaxy S5. Just today, Samsung officially launched it in Barcelona after their new Gear smartwatch announcement. On the specifications front, the S5 features a 2.5 quad-core processor, 2GB RAM, and a 16-megapixel camera that supports 4K video recording and HDR.

Nokia and HTC kiss and makeup before Valentine’s Day

It’s less than a week to Valentine’s Day and there’s already a piece of good news in the mobile industry. Earlier on, Nokia and HTC have signed a patent and technology collaboration agreement that will bring all patent litigation to an end. On top of that, both companies will work together to capitalize on HTC current LTE patent portfolio and will be on the lookout for any future collaboration opportunities.

Logitech unveils snazzy X100 mobile speaker

Logitech today took the wraps off the new X100 mobile speaker. The ultra-portable speaker comes with a built-in mono speaker that is connected using Bluetooth for music playback. The highly compact form factor allows for music on the go, while the rechargeable battery offers up to five hours away from a power outlet.
